At the moment the jetpack is activated by pressing the jump button in mid air.
That means you need to jump first by pressing the jump button. This is independent from the duration of pressing. Short press, or long press doesnt matter you will always jump the same height.
Then you need to press the jump button again to activate the jetpack. Here it depents on your pressing time how long the jetpack is activated.
But just tabing the jump button for the jetpack has no affect at all.
The problem I always encounter on exploration is, that when I try to get up a wall and reach a point where the slope is to great to walk on, I need to jump/jet my way up.
It happens that the mid air state to activate the jetpack is too short to time that properly. So I need several times until it works.
If I need to reach another latch to stand on, not directly above me, I can slip and fall down the complete wall without even once being in the mid air state to activate the jetpack while falling.
This problem could be easily avoided by having the jump button tabbed for jumping and held for a second for the jetpack.
It changes nothing in the way the jump/jet movement is performed at the moment by (I make a wild guess) all of the players. Please correct me if you are a short pulse jetter.
The benefit is to activate the jetpack even if the mid air state is not given, like on the ground or while slipping on a wall.
